So long as you are within 30 days of the last ETA of the item you can use the MBG for an INAD dispute.

 

https://pages.ebay.com.au/ebay-money-back-guarantee/

You can lodge an INAD (item not as described) claim....you can then 1) accept a partial refund for missing items or 2) seller may have packed incorrectly and will send you missing items or 3) they will send you a return shipping label, and refund total.
